New England Patriots 28, Atlanta Falcons 10

Blogged under Bloglockers,Front Page,The Pre Season by admin on Saturday 21 August 2010 at 11:05 am

The Patriots got physical on Thursday Night as they pushed the Falcons around.  Tom Brady was razor sharp completing 10 of 12 passes for 85 yards with 1 TD pass.  Brian Hoyer was efficient in completing 8 of 15 passes for 94 yards with 1 TD pass.  Rookie Zac Robinson finished up the game at QB for the Patriots by completing both of his pass attempts for 17 yards.  Fred Taylor looked like a back 10 years younger than he is in this game as he carried the ball 11 times for 54 yards (4.9 ypc) with 1 TD run.  Sammy Morris was also tough with 6 carries for 52 yards (8.7 ypc) with a TD run.  BenJarvus Green-Ellis pitched in with 12 yards rushing on 7 carries (1.7 ypc) in this game.  Rookie TEs Aaron Hernandez (4th round) and Rob Gronkowski (2nd round) led the way for the Patriots in the passing game Thursday Night.  Hernandez caught 4 passes for 46 yards (11.5 avg) with a TD and Gronkowski caught 4 passes for 38 yards (9.5 avg) with a TD grab.  The Patriots finished up with 120 yards rushing (4.0 ypc) and 179 yards passing in this game.

The DBs were the standouts on D in this game for the Patriots.  Rookie CB Devin McCourty (5 tackles, 1 pass defensed), safety Patrick Chung (5 tackles) and safety Brandon Meriweather (5 tackles, 1 pass defensed) led the way for the Pats’ D on Thursday Night.  The Falcons finished up with 98 yards rushing (3.9 ypc) and 168 yards passing in this contest.
